Transaction 90128729978029926f905fb0114be6083e72c93e69bf34a2e02663406b247eb1

1 Input
2 Outputs
  • 90128729978029926f905fb0114be6083e72c93e69bf34a2e02663406b247eb1:0
  • value  204460
    address  3G3s5ZkdNZ51QXWa6NaFsZp1QwPPXBGjxv
  • 90128729978029926f905fb0114be6083e72c93e69bf34a2e02663406b247eb1:1
  • value  3429557
    address  3L7m93T6Zg8mmfQxjCxo7vpHAHAZ2nHqzh